Default am I missing something here?

This is from PP 10+1;

Table Table 35261 (Real Money) -- Seat 1 is the button
Total number of players : 10
Seat 1: datboiiseph (775)
Seat 2: Dusty1335 (440)
Seat 3: Yanks5157 (715)
Seat 4: funderbird2 (370)
Seat 5: gautis (1130)
Seat 6: Beavemonk (800)
Seat 7: fts005 (790)
Seat 8: Davland (730)
Seat 9: KBruce8140 (1280)
Seat 10: FortunesF00L (970)
Dusty1335 posts small blind (10)
Yanks5157 posts big blind (15)
** Dealing down cards **
Dealt to fts005 [ Qd, Ac ]
funderbird2 folds.
gautis raises (45) to 45
Beavemonk folds.
fts005 calls (45)
Davland folds.
KBruce8140 folds.
FortunesF00L folds.
datboiiseph folds.
Dusty1335 raises (430) to 440
Dusty1335 is all-In.
Yanks5157 folds.
gautis calls (395)
fts005 folds.
Creating Main Pot with $940 with Dusty1335
** Dealing Flop ** : [ 8h, Ts, 5c ]
** Dealing Turn ** : [ 8d ]
** Dealing River ** : [ 2c ]
** Summary **
Main Pot: 940 |
Board: [ 8h Ts 5c 8d 2c ]

Dusty1335 balance 0, lost 440 [ Ad Jc ] [ a pair of eights -- Ad,Jc,Ts,8h,8d ]

gautis balance 1630, bet 440, collected 940, net +500 [ Qh Ah ] [ a pair of eights with queen kicker -- Ah,Qh,Ts,8h,8dQh(kicker card) ]

fts005 balance 745, lost 45 (folded)

I know I should fold here most of the time (assuming I have no reads on the players) but after seeing the hands of the other players I wanted to ask if this is an insta-fold situation in 11s or not?
And one final and important note: Dusty1335 lost the previous hand. Thus, as a general characteristic of this level(10+1) he was in the 'mood' of going all-in in the very next hand.
